Understanding Stablecoins.
Stablecoins, as the name suggests, are a category of cryptocurrencies designed to maintain a stable value. Unlike Bitcoin or Ethereum, whose prices can fluctuate dramatically in a matter of minutes, stablecoins are anchored to a stable asset or algorithm, ensuring that their value remains relatively constant.

Types of Stablecoins.

Stablecoins come in several forms, each with its own mechanism for maintaining stability:

  • Fiat-Collateralized Stablecoins: These stablecoins are backed by reserves of traditional fiat currencies like the US dollar or the Euro. For every stablecoin in circulation, there is an equivalent amount of fiat currency held in a bank account
  • Crypto-Collateralized Stablecoins: Instead of fiat, these stablecoins are backed by other cryptocurrencies. They rely on over-collateralization, requiring users to deposit more cryptocurrency than the stablecoin's value.
  • Algorithmic Stablecoins: These are not backed by any physical assets. Instead, they use smart contracts and algorithms to control their supply and maintain stability. The system adjusts the supply of the stablecoin based on market demand.

How Stablecoins Work

To understand how stablecoins maintain their stability, let's take a closer look at the two most common types: fiat-collateralized and algorithmic stablecoins.

Fiat-Collateralized Stablecoins
When you purchase a fiat-collateralized stablecoin, such as Tether (USDT) or USD Coin (USDC), the issuing entity holds an equivalent amount of the fiat currency in a bank account. This ensures that the stablecoin's value remains close to that of the underlying fiat currency. To maintain this peg, the entity can mint or burn stablecoins as needed, in response to market demand.

Use Cases for Stablecoins

Digital Payments: Stablecoins can be used for everyday transactions, offering the benefits of cryptocurrencies without the price volatility. They provide a reliable medium of exchange, making them ideal for e-commerce and cross-border payments.
Remittances: Migrant workers sending money home can incur high fees when using traditional remittance services. Stablecoins provide a cost-effective and efficient alternative, allowing near-instant transfers across borders.
DeFi (Decentralized Finance): Stablecoins are a cornerstone of the DeFi ecosystem. They provide a stable unit of account, making it easier to create decentralized lending and borrowing platforms, decentralized exchanges, and yield farming protocols.
Tokenization of Assets: Stablecoins can be used to tokenize real-world assets like real estate, stocks, or commodities. This enables fractional ownership and easier trading of traditionally illiquid assets.
Hedging and Trading: Traders use stablecoins as a safe haven during periods of high volatility. Instead of converting their holdings into fiat, they can move into stablecoins to protect their capital.

Regulatory Landscape of stablecoins

The regulatory environment for stablecoins varies by jurisdiction, and as the sector continues to grow, regulators are paying closer attention. Some key regulatory considerations include:

Securities Laws: In some cases, stablecoins may be classified as securities, subjecting them to specific regulatory requirements.
AML/KYC Compliance: Just like traditional financial institutions, entities dealing with stablecoins are often required to implement anti-money laundering (AML) and know-your-customer (KYC) procedures.

Banking Licenses: In some jurisdictions, issuers of stablecoins may need to obtain a banking license if they are holding fiat currency reserves.

Stablecoin Reserves: Regulators are also concerned about the transparency and adequacy of reserves backing fiat-collateralized stablecoins.

Cross-Border Transactions: The international nature of stablecoins raises questions about how they fit into existing cross-border payment and regulatory frameworks.


Challenges and Concerns

While stablecoins offer numerous benefits, they are not without challenges and concerns:

  • Regulatory Uncertainty: The evolving regulatory landscape can create uncertainty for stablecoin projects, potentially stifling innovation.
  • Centralization: Some stablecoins may be centralized, leading to concerns about censorship and control.
  • Security Risks: Smart contract vulnerabilities can expose algorithmic stablecoins to risks, potentially resulting in price instability.
  • Market Liquidity: In times of extreme market stress, it can be challenging to maintain stablecoin pegs due to liquidity issues.
  • Legal Risks: Stablecoin issuers may face legal challenges if they are not in compliance with regulatory requirements.
